NHS Biotin, N-Hydroxysuccinimido Biotin

  • Primary amine reactive
  • an amino reactive biotin reagent used in the preparation of biotinylated surfaces or polypeptides.
  • Conjuction for immunoassays
  • Detection of related nucleotides
